When acquiring a sofa, consumers must take into account a number of important elements. These factors to consider can considerably affect satisfaction with the purchase:
Size and Space:
Measure the location where the sofa will be positioned to ensure a proper fit.Think about the sofa's measurements, consisting of height, width, and depth.
Design and style:
Choose a design that matches the total decoration of the room.Options vary from contemporary to standard styles.
Product:
Fabrics can vary from leather to numerous types of upholstery.Each material provides various levels of durability, convenience, and maintenance.
Comfort Level:
Test different designs to discover what matches individual convenience choices.Consider factors like seat depth, cushion filling, and overall firmness.
Budget:

Q1: How do I choose the ideal size sofa for my space?
A1: Measure the location where the sofa will be put, and also account for entrances, corridors, and staircases to ensure that it can be provided and in shape comfortably in its designated area.
Q2: What is the average life-span of a sofa?
A2: A well-crafted sofa normally lasts between 7 to 15 years, depending upon usage and maintenance. Higher-end alternatives might use much better longevity.
Q3: Should I get a fabric or leather sofa?
A3: Fabric sofas tend to use more variety in regards to colors and patterns, while leather sofa materials might supply a longer life-span and simpler cleaning. The option ultimately depends upon personal preference and lifestyle.
Q4: Is it worth purchasing high-end sofas And Couches?
A4: High-end sofas typically come with exceptional craftsmanship, materials, and service warranties, which may offer greater long-term value compared to budget plan alternatives.
Q5: Do sofa retailers use modification alternatives?
A5: Many retailers, specifically those in the luxury segment, offer personalization options. This includes picking fabrics, colors, and setups to match specific requirements.
